
1. 슈퍼타입/서브타입 모델의 성능고려 방법 ① 슈퍼/서브타입 데이터 모델의 개요 Extended ER 모델 ( 슈퍼/서브타입 데이터 모델 ) : 최근 데이터 모델링에서 자주 쓰이는 모델링 방법. 업무를 구성하는 데이터의 특징을 공통과 차이점의 특징을 고려하여 효과적으로 표현 가능. ∴ 공통의 부분을 슈퍼타입으로 모델링, 공통으로부터 상속받아 다른 엔터티와 차이가 있는 속성에 대해 별도의 서브엔터티로 구분, 정확하게 표현 가능, 물리적인 데이터 모델로 변환할 때 선택의 폭을 넓힐 수 있는 장점이 있다. 논리적인 데이터 모델에서 이용. 분석/설계 단계에서 분석단계에서 많이 이용. 물리적인 데이터 모델을 설계할 땐 슈퍼/서브타입 데이터 모델을 일정한 기준에 의해 변환해야 한다. → 변환하는 방법의 노하우가 ..

1. 식별자의 개념 ▷ Identifiers ( 식별자 ) : 하나의 엔터티에 구성되어 있는 여러 개의 속성 중에, 엔터티를 대표할 수 있는 속성 반드시 하나의 엔터티는 하나의 유일한 식별자가 존재한다. 식별자는 업무적으로 구분이 되는 정보로, 논리 데이터 모델링 단계에서 사용한다. 엔터티 내에서 인스턴스들을 구분할 수 있는 구분자이다. 2. 식별자의 특징 식별자는 주식별자 / 대체식별자 / 외부식별자 로 본다. ※ 주식별자의 특징 : 유일성 / 최소성 / 불변성 / 존재성 ◈ 주식별자에 의해 엔터티내에 모든 인스턴스들이 유일하게 구분되어야 한다. ◈ 주식별자를 구성하는 속성의 수는 유일성을 만족하는 최소의 수가 되어야 한다. ◈ 지정된 주식별자의 값은 자주 변하지 않는 것이어야 한다. ◈ 주식별자가 지..

1. 관계의 개념 ① 관계의 정의 ▷ Relationship ( 관계 ) : 엔터티의 인스턴스 사이의 논리적인 연관성으로서 존재의 형태나 행위로서 서로에게 연관성이 부여된 상태 관계는 엔터티와 엔터티 간 연관성을 표현한다. 엔터티의 정이에 따라 영향을 받고, 속성 정의 및 관계 정의에 따라서도 다양하게 변할 수 있다. ② 관계의 패어링 ▷ Paring (패어링) : 엔터티 안에 인스턴스가 개별적으로 관계를 가지는 것. 패어링의 집합을 관계로 표현한다. 개별 인스턴스가 각각 다른 종류의 관계를 가지고 있다면, 두 엔터티 사이에 두 개 이상의 관계가 형성될 수 있다. ▷ Relationship Paring (관계 패어링) : 각각의 엔터티의 인스터들이 자신이 관련된 인스턴스들과 관계의 어커런스로 참여하는 형..

1. 속성의 개념 ▷ Attribute ( 속성 ) : 업무에서 필요로 하는 인스턴스로 관리하고자 하는 의미상 더 이상 분리되지 않는 최소의 데이터 단위 업무상 관리하기 위한 최소의 의미 단위 엔터티에서 한 분야를 담당 ※ 속성의 정의 1) 업무에서 필요로 한다. 2) 의미상 더 이상 분리되지 않는다. 3) 엔터티를 설명하고 인스턴스의 구성요소가 된다. 관리목적에 따라 분리/구분된 속성은 S/W 비용 산정하는 기능점수를 산정할 때 하나의 속성(DET)으로 계산된다. 2. 엔터티, 인스턴스와 속성, 속성값에 대한 내용과 표기법 ① 엔터티, 인스턴스, 속성, 속성값의 관계 1) 한 개의 엔터티는 두 개 이상의 인스턴스의 집합이어야 한다. 2) 한 개의 엔터티는 두 개 이상의 속성을 갖는다. 3) 한 개의 속..

1. 엔터티의 개념 ▷ Entity ( 엔터티 ) : 업무에 필요하고 유용한 정보를 저장, 관리를 위한 집합적인 어떤 것 ( Thing ) 사람, 장소, 물건, 사건, 개념 등의 명사이다. 업무상 관리가 필요한 관심사에 해당한다. 동질성을 지닌 인스턴스들의 행위의 집합이다. " 엔터티 " , 우리말로 "실체, 객체" 이다. 실무에서 '객체' 보다는 '엔터티' 라고 사용한다. 엔터티는 그 집합에 속하는 개체들의 특성을 설명할 수 있는 속성 (Attribute) 를 갖는다. 속성은 과 이 있다. ㄴ : 엔터티 인스턴스 전체가 공유 가능 ㄴ : 엔터티 인스턴스 일부만 해당 엔터티 인스턴스의 집합 과목 인스턴스 엔터티의 하나의 값 국어, 수학, 영어 ... 눈에 보이는 (Tangible) 한 것과, 눈에 보이지..

1. 모델링의 이해 ① 모델링의 정의 모델링을 현실세계로 표현하자면, 사람이 어떤 목적을 달성하기 위해 커뮤니케이션의 효율성을 극대화한 고급화된 표현방법이다. 현실세계는 사람, 사물, 개념 등에 발생되며 이것을 표기법에 의해 규칙을 가지고 표기하는 것 자체를 모델링이라 한다. 즉, 모델링은 모델을 만들어가는 일 자체이다. ② 모델링의 특징 ▷ 모델링의 특징 ( 3대 특징 ) : 추상화, 단순화, 명확화 1) 추상화 : (모형화, 가설적) 다양한 현상을 일정한 양식인 표기법에 의해 표현함. 2) 단순화 : 약속된 규약에 의해 제한된 표기법이나 언어로 쉽게 이해할 수 있도록 표현함. 3) 명확화 : 누구나 이해하기 쉽게 대상에 대한 애매모호함을 제거하고 정확하게 현상을 기술함. 추상화 일정한 형식 단순화 약..
- Total
- Today
- Yesterday
- 파이썬입출력
- SQLD 2과목
- 네이버클라우드플랫폼
- NaverCloudPlatform
- 데이터베이스
- 파이썬for문
- 별 찍기
- python별찍기
- 파이썬문법
- SUM함수
- Python
- BAEKJOON
- 파이썬
- 40회 SQLD
- range함수
- 파이썬sum
- 백준
- 데이터 모델링
- 백준 별찍기
- Unity GameObject 생성
- 알고리즘
- 파이썬 입출력
- 백준파이썬
- SQLD1과목
- 백준별찍기
- python문법
- f-string
- SQLD40회
- SQLD 1과목
- SQLD
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|